Covalis Capital's Q4 2025 Portfolio in Review
As of Q4 2025, Covalis Capital held 103 positions worth $1.42B, up 66% from $858M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 52% of the portfolio.
Covalis Capital deployed $618M of net new capital in Q4 2025, opening 49 new positions and adding to 14 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Black Hills Corp: 2,057,160 shares worth $143M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Utilities at 31% of assets, up from 29%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Consumer Discretionary.
On the sell side, the largest reduction was TC Energy, an estimated $94.5M trimmed.
